The job market in Topeka, KS is looking quite promising with an expected 18.86% growth in the next ten years, compared to the national average of 30.54%. The unemployment rate in Topeka is currently 3.5%, which is much lower than the US average of 4.1%. This indicates that good careers can be found in this area and there are plenty of opportunities for individuals looking to start a new career or advance their current one. With such great potential for future growth and low levels of unemployment, Topeka is the ideal place to start building a successful career path.

The unemployment rate in Topeka (zip 66617) is 3.6% (U.S. avg. is 6.0%)

  Average Salary by OccupationTopeka, KansasUnited States
  Management$75,690$77,236
  Business, Financial$56,389$68,299
  Computer, Math$64,191$87,306
  Architecture, Engineering$75,139$86,023
  Sciences $66,034
  Social Service$25,000$44,925
  Legal$103,571$88,013
  Education$44,018$44,678
  Arts, Entertainment $43,591
  Health Practitioners$63,102$75,327
  Health Technicians$39,375$41,524
  Healthcare Support$27,500$25,441
  Fire Fighters$26,792$35,516
  Law Enforcement$50,750$64,941
  Food Prep, Serving$3,164$16,379
  Cleaning, Maintenance$11,477$23,378
  Personal Care$12,266$15,351
  Sales, Related$34,524$33,178
  Office Admin, Support$34,764$35,058
  Farming, Fishing, Forestry $25,716
  Construction, Extraction$63,370$41,315
  Maintence, Repair$54,931$48,436
  Production$42,841$38,103
  Transportation$66,125$39,572
  Material Moving$53,839$25,906
  Average Salary by IndustryTopeka, KansasUnited States
  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ing and Hunting$76,369$31,273
  Mining, Quarrying, and Oil and Gas Extraction $74,432
  Construction$44,306$44,287
  Manufacturing$54,732$51,585
  Wholesale Trade$47,321$51,301
  Retail Trade$33,981$26,757
  Transportation and Warehousing$65,104$43,256
  Utilities$109,659$77,546
  Information$79,375$61,268
  Finance and Insurance$46,379$65,016
  Real Estate and Rental and Leasing$38,000$46,406
  Professional, Scientific, and Technical Services$58,155$73,907
  Management of Companies and Enterprises $75,118
  Administrative and Support and Waste Services$26,964$30,687
  Educational Services$49,728$44,708
  Health Care and Social Assistance$42,801$40,852
  Arts, Entertainment, and Recreation$46,083$25,861
  Accommodation and Food Services$4,157$18,154
  Other Services$18,375$29,481
  Public Administration$48,384$61,644
